Lasting Materials



When preparing your eco-friendly washroom remodel, consider using sustainable materials to lessen your environmental effect. Opting for sustainable materials not just lowers the deficiency of natural deposits but additionally aids in creating a much healthier interior atmosphere for you and your family.

Among the very first sustainable materials you can make use of is bamboo. Bamboo is a fast-growing grass that can be collected and renewed rapidly. It's strong, sturdy, and can be utilized for flooring, kitchen counters, and even as a material for restroom devices like tooth brush owners and soap recipes.

An additional sustainable product to consider is recycled glass. Recycled glass can be transformed into lovely ceramic tiles for your washroom walls or floor covering. It not only includes a special touch to your washroom layout but also lowers the quantity of waste that winds up in land fills. You can additionally select to make use of redeemed timber for your shower room remodel. Recovered timber is salvaged from old structures, barns, or manufacturing facilities and repurposed for new use. It includes warmth and character to your washroom while reducing the need for new hardwood.

Energy-Efficient Components



To additionally minimize your ecological impact and develop an energy-efficient washroom, take into consideration updating to energy-efficient fixtures. These fixtures not just aid you reduce energy expenses yet also contribute to a greener earth.

Below are five energy-efficient fixtures to take into consideration for your restroom remodel:

- LED Lights: Change traditional incandescent light bulbs with energy-efficient LED lights. They consume much less energy, last much longer, and supply intense lighting.

- Low-Flow Showerheads: Set up low-flow showerheads to minimize water usage while keeping a revitalizing shower experience.

- Dual-Flush Toilets: Upgrade to dual-flush bathrooms that provide the choice of a complete flush for solid waste and a partial flush for fluid waste, conserving water with each use.

- Motion-Sensor Faucets: Opt for motion-sensor faucets that instantly turn off when not being used, stopping water wastage.

- Energy-Efficient Air Flow Followers: Mount energy-efficient air flow followers that get rid of excess dampness from the shower room while making use of less electrical power.

Water Conservation Strategies



Take into consideration implementing water preservation approaches to decrease water waste and advertise lasting methods in your washroom remodel.

By adopting these approaches, you can help in reducing your water usage and contribute to the preservation of this valuable source.

One effective method is to set up low-flow fixtures, such as low-flow bathrooms and showerheads. These components are developed to limit water flow, without compromising on performance. By utilizing much less water per flush or shower, you can considerably lower your water usage.

Another water conservation approach is to take care of any leaks in your bathroom. Even small leaks can add up to a considerable amount of water waste gradually. Routinely look for leaks in your faucets, pipelines, and toilets, and fix them promptly to stop unneeded water loss.

Furthermore, think about carrying out a greywater system in your shower room remodel. Greywater describes the relatively tidy wastewater from showers, bath tubs, and sinks. By setting up a greywater system, you can record and reuse this water for purposes like purging toilets or watering plants. This not only lowers water consumption but additionally aids avoid contamination by drawing away wastewater far from sewer system.

Last but not least, practicing conscious water usage habits can make a huge distinction. Straightforward actions like switching off the tap while brushing your teeth or taking shorter showers can significantly minimize water waste.
